We start by selecting the entity of choice and navigating to the Securities tab, where we can click on the plus new button to select New Class. I detail the options available for capital settings, restrictions, and certificate details, emphasizing the importance of defining parameters for the securities issued under this class. I encourage you to follow along and ensure that all necessary information is filled out correctly before clicking create. Please pay attention to any invalid fields that may arise during the process.</description></oembed>
